Quick & Easy Instant Masala Puri Recipe

Want to savor some tasty puris in a jiffy? Look no further! This recipe for instant masala puris is super quick and requires just a few ingredients. You can whip these up in minutes, perfect for a quick snack.

Begin by preparing the dough using maida, a pinch of salt, and some oil. knead it well until it becomes pliable. Then, keep aside for about 15 minutes. While the dough is relaxing, you can prepare your masala filling.

For the masala filling, simply mix boiled potatoes, onions, tomatoes, green chilies, coriander leaves, cumin seeds, turmeric powder, garam masala, and salt. You can also add a dash of chili powder according to your liking.

Now, roll out the dough into thin circles and place a spoonful of the filling in the center. Seal the edges of the circle to form a semi-circle shape.

Heat some oil in a pan and fry these puris on both sides until they turn lightly browned. Serve your hot and yummy instant masala puris with pickle and enjoy!
